Uzbekistan, Kyrgyzstan to increase trade to 2 bln USD

Source: Xinhua| 2024-07-19 23:36:15|Editor: huaxia

TASHKENT, July 19 (Xinhua) -- Uzbekistan and Kyrgyzstan plan to increase bilateral trade to 2 billion U.S. dollars, the press service of the president of Uzbekistan said on Thursday.

Uzbek President Shavkat Mirziyoyev discussed issues related to Uzbek-Kyrgyz cooperation during the meeting with Kyrgyz President Sadyr Japarov, who is on a state visit to Uzbekistan from July 18 to 19, the press service said in a statement.

"The importance of developing comprehensive measures to bring trade turnover to 2 billion dollars in the coming years was emphasized," the statement said.

Priority attention was given to the prompt practical implementation of strategic regional projects, including the construction of the China-Kyrgyzstan-Uzbekistan railway, it added.

"The head of Uzbekistan noted that the state visit of the president of Kyrgyzstan to our country has become historic and marks the beginning of a new chapter in the multifaceted Uzbek-Kyrgyz cooperation," said the statement.
